Essential Components of the CFPS (Certified Cicerone) Test

The CFPS (Certified Cicerone® Program) test is a detailed exam. It checks a candidate’s knowledge in the beer world. The test looks at three main areas: beer styles and flavor profiles, draft systems and service standards, and food and beer pairing fundamentals.

Understanding Beer Styles and Flavor Profiles

Candidates need to know a lot about beer styles and their flavor profiles. They must be able to spot and explain the unique traits of many beers. This includes everything from common lagers and ales to special ones like sours and barrel-aged beers. They also need to know how to spot bad flavors in beer.

Mastering Draft Systems and Service Standards

Knowing how to work with draft beer systems is key. Candidates must understand the parts of a draft system, like kegs, lines, and taps. They also need to know how to keep beer fresh and served well.

Food and Beer Pairing Fundamentals

The test also checks how well candidates can pair food and beer. They need to know how different beer flavors work with food. This includes understanding how to match beer with food and being able to tell when a pairing works well.

Practical Test Preparation Strategies

To prepare for the Certified Cicerone (CFPS) test, you need a mix of theory and practice. It’s important to taste a lot of beers. This helps you understand the different flavors and tastes of beer.

Studying the Beer Judge Certification Program (BJCP) style guidelines is key. It gives you all the details on various beer styles. This knowledge is crucial for the CFPS exam. Also, working with draft systems and joining beer and food pairing events can teach you a lot. This practical experience is tested during the certification.

Don’t just study on your own. Use online resources, join study groups, and take practice exams from the Cicerone Certification Program. These tools help you find what you don’t know.
